通过网站源代码识别
最直接的方法是通过查看网站的源代码来识别其所使用的编程语言。我们可以在浏览器的开发者工具中查看网页源代码。常见的编程语言如HTML、CSS、JavaScript等都会在源代码中有所体现。虽然这些语言不一定代表整个网站的编程语言,但它们通常是网站建设的基础。
观察网站功能与交互
除了直接查看源代码外,我们还可以通过观察网站的功能和交互来推测其使用的编程语言。例如,如果网站有复杂的动态功能和交互逻辑,那么很可能是使用了如PHP、Python、Java等后端语言进行开发。这些语言通常用于处理服务器端的逻辑和数据库操作。
分析网站服务器响应
我们还可以通过分析网站的服务器响应来推测其所使用的编程语言。在网站运行过程中,服务器会返回各种响应信息,包括HTTP头部信息、服务器软件名称等。通过分析这些信息,我们可以初步判断出网站可能使用的服务器端编程语言。
利用专业工具进行检测
除了以上方法外,我们还可以利用一些专业工具来检测网站所使用的编程语言。这些工具可以通过分析网站的流量、访问日志等信息,来推断出网站所使用的编程语言和技术栈。这些工具通常由专业的网络安全团队或开发者使用。
综合分析得出
综合运用以上几种方法,我们可以对网站所使用的编程语言进行初步判断。需要注意的是,一个网站可能使用了多种编程语言进行开发,例如前端使用JavaScript,后端使用PHP或Java等。在分析时需要综合考虑网站的功能、交互、服务器响应等多方面因素。